Learn how to make fresh ravioli with Flaming Bag Catering in this hands-on workshop at the Broome County Regional Farmers Market Commercial Kitchen on Wednesday, May 29th from 5:30pm to 7:30pm.

You will learn the essentials of making an easy, egg-based pasta dough, how to sheet the dough and how to cut it into ricotta-filled ravioli. We will review ingredients, tips & tricks during the mixing and sheeting steps, and learn about the endless possibilities you can make from a pasta sheet. You will go home with fresh-made raviolis, sheeted and unsheeted pasta dough, and a recipe.

Class will include:

  1. Ingredients for the dough.
  2. Ingredients for the ravioli filling.
  3. Methods for sheeting the pasta.
  4. Tips and tricks to fix your dough during mixing and sheeting steps.
  5. The best dough thickness for the pasta you’re making.
  6. Methods for making ravioli.
  7. Filling and cutting ravioli.
  8. The endless possibilities of ravioli filling.
  9. The endless possibilities of pasta you can make from a pasta sheet.
